How to Clean Phone Camera Lens Inside Step-by-Step Guide?
Cleaning your phone camera lens inside may sound like a daunting task! But trust me! It’s a simple process if you follow these steps carefully.
Turn Off Your Phone
Before you start cleaning, always power off your phone. Because its an essential safety measure. Whice can avoid accidentally damaging your phone’s camera while working on it.
Gather the Right Tools
Now you need to gather some important items. These will help you to clean your internal camera lens effectively. You must need:
- Compressed Air to blow out any dust
- Microfiber Cloth for cleaning the external lens
- Tweezers to remove larger particles
- Isopropyl Alcohol for cleaning tough spots
Remove the Case
If you have case for your phone then remove it. This step gonna give yourself easy access to the camera lens area. Also you can work without obstruction and prevents accidental damage to your case.
Remove Dust
At this step you have you to use compressed air. Just carefully blow into the camera lens area. So that it can remove any loose dust or particles inside the lens. By the way don't use too much force. Otherwise that air pressure could push the particles further inside! Or can make damage!
Clean the Exterior Lens Surface
Now It's time to clean the outside lens. While you're cleaning the inside, don't forget about the outside lens. You can use a microfiber cloth now. It will help you to wipe away fingerprints, smudges or dirt. And yes! You have to do that gently. Hope this step will help you to get better image quality as before!
Use a Lens
Its optional! If the inside lens still seems to have a problem then you can use a tiny drop of isopropyl alcoho. Just put it on a microfiber cloth. Then gently clean the external lens. Don't forget to avoid putting the alcohol directly on the lens.
Test the Camera
This is the last step. Once you’ve cleaned both the exterior and interior, now power your phone back on. Then test the camera. Take a few photos. Ensure that the images are clear and sharp. If the photos are still unclear then take help from a professional one for that deeper internal issues!

When to Seek Professional Help?
In some cases, cleaning the internal lens yourself might not fix the issue. Maybe that time the dust or debris can deeply embedded inside. So it’s best to take your phone to a professional for that time. Take your phone to a phone repair technician. That person can safely disassemble the camera assembly and clean it without causing any damage.

Does dust in lens affect photos?
Yes! It does. When dust particles accumulate inside the lens, they block light from entering properly. The presence of dust can also cause irregular focus. Also you can have issue with poor detail and distorted colors!
